logo

DeepSeek联网问答API:轻量级实时交互技术深度解析

作者:宇宙中心我曹县2025.09.25 15:36浏览量:0

简介:本文深入探讨DeepSeek联网问答公开API接口的技术架构与实现细节,解析其轻量级设计理念、实时响应机制及开发者集成方案,为智能问答系统开发提供技术参考。

DeepSeek联网问答公开API接口:轻量级实时联网问答接口技术探讨

一、技术背景与市场需求

在人工智能技术快速发展的背景下,实时联网问答系统已成为企业智能化转型的核心需求。传统问答系统受限于本地知识库的更新频率与计算资源,难以满足动态信息获取与低延迟交互的双重需求。DeepSeek推出的轻量级实时联网问答API接口,通过优化网络通信协议、压缩数据传输体积及动态资源调度技术,实现了在低带宽环境下仍能保持高效响应的突破。

该接口的核心价值体现在三方面:其一,支持毫秒级响应,适用于金融交易、在线客服等对时效性要求极高的场景;其二,通过动态知识图谱更新机制,确保回答内容的时效性与准确性;其三,采用模块化设计,开发者可根据业务需求灵活调用文本问答、多模态交互等子功能。以某电商平台为例,集成该接口后,其智能客服的解答准确率提升37%,用户平均等待时间缩短至1.2秒。

二、轻量级架构设计解析

1. 网络通信优化技术

DeepSeek API采用基于HTTP/3的QUIC协议,通过多路复用与0-RTT握手技术,将平均连接建立时间压缩至传统TCP的1/3。在数据传输层,引入Brotli压缩算法,使JSON格式的请求/响应体体积减少40%-60%。实际测试显示,在3G网络环境下,单次问答交互的数据传输量可控制在5KB以内。

2. 动态资源调度机制

接口服务端部署于分布式边缘计算节点,通过Kubernetes容器编排实现资源动态扩展。当检测到流量高峰时,系统可在30秒内完成容器实例的横向扩展,确保QPS(每秒查询率)从1000稳定提升至5000。同时,采用冷热数据分离策略,将高频访问的知识片段缓存至Redis集群,使90%的常见问题解答延迟控制在80ms以内。

3. 智能压缩与解压算法

针对移动端设备资源受限的特点,DeepSeek开发了专用的数据压缩协议。该协议通过字段级差异编码技术,将连续问答中的重复信息(如用户ID、会话上下文)进行增量压缩。经实测,在连续10轮对话中,数据传输总量较未优化方案减少65%,而解压耗时仅增加2-3ms。

三、实时性保障技术实现

1. 多级缓存架构设计

系统构建了三级缓存体系:L1为进程内缓存(Caffeine框架),L2为分布式缓存(Redis集群),L3为持久化存储(Elasticsearch)。当收到查询请求时,优先从L1缓存检索,命中率达85%;未命中时依次回源至L2、L3,最终查询数据库的请求占比不足5%。这种设计使平均响应时间稳定在150ms以内。

2. 异步处理与长连接优化

对于复杂查询(如多文档检索),接口采用异步处理模式。客户端发起请求后,服务端立即返回任务ID,后续通过WebSocket长连接推送处理进度与结果。这种设计避免了HTTP短连接带来的重复握手开销,同时支持断点续传功能。测试数据显示,在200ms网络抖动情况下,数据传输完整性仍保持100%。

3. 预测式预加载技术

基于用户历史行为分析,系统可预测下一步查询意图并提前加载相关数据。例如,当用户连续询问”某公司财报”相关问题时,接口会自动预加载同行业竞品数据。该技术使复杂查询的首次响应时间缩短40%,同时降低30%的后续请求带宽消耗。

四、开发者集成实践指南

1. 基础调用示例(Python)

  1. import requests
  2. def deepseek_qa(query, session_id=None):
  3. url = "https://api.deepseek.com/v1/qa"
  4. headers = {
  5. "Authorization": "Bearer YOUR_API_KEY",
  6. "Content-Type": "application/json"
  7. }
  8. data = {
  9. "query": query,
  10. "session_id": session_id or str(uuid.uuid4()),
  11. "compress": True # 启用数据压缩
  12. }
  13. response = requests.post(url, json=data, headers=headers)
  14. return response.json()

2. 性能优化建议

  • 批量请求处理:通过batch_size参数合并多个查询,减少网络往返次数
  • 区域节点选择:根据用户IP自动路由至最近边缘节点,降低物理延迟
  • 压缩级别调整:在Accept-Encoding头中指定br(Brotli)优先,兼顾压缩率与解压速度

3. 错误处理机制

接口定义了完善的错误码体系:

  • 429 Too Many Requests:触发限流时,需实现指数退避重试
  • 503 Service Unavailable:服务降级时,可切换至本地缓存模式
  • 400 Bad Request:参数错误时,解析error.details字段获取具体修正建议

五、典型应用场景分析

1. 金融行业合规问答

某证券公司集成该接口后,构建了实时政策解读系统。通过预设知识库与动态联网查询的结合,实现:

  • 监管文件更新后5分钟内完成知识同步
  • 复杂合规问题的解答准确率达92%
  • 每日处理超10万次用户咨询

2. 智能制造设备运维

在工业物联网场景中,接口连接设备传感器数据与维修知识库:

  • 实时分析设备日志并匹配解决方案
  • 支持语音转文本的现场故障申报
  • 维修工单生成时间从15分钟缩短至90秒

3. 跨境电商多语言服务

针对国际业务场景,接口集成NLP翻译与地域知识库:

  • 支持32种语言的实时互译
  • 根据用户IP自动适配当地法规解答
  • 跨境物流查询响应时间<200ms

六、技术演进方向展望

未来版本将重点优化三方面能力:

  1. 多模态交互升级:增加图像、视频问答支持,通过CV模型解析视觉信息
  2. 隐私计算集成:采用联邦学习技术,实现数据不出域的联合建模
  3. 自适应阈值控制:根据网络质量动态调整压缩率与响应优先级

开发者可关注API文档中的experimental字段,提前测试新特性。建议建立灰度发布机制,通过X-Feature-Flag头逐步启用实验功能。

结语:DeepSeek联网问答API通过轻量级设计与实时性优化,为开发者提供了高效、可靠的智能问答解决方案。其技术架构中的通信优化、资源调度与压缩算法等创新点,值得在类似场景中推广应用。随着5G与边缘计算的普及,此类接口将在更多行业发挥关键作用。

相关文章推荐

发表评论